Microgaming Partners with Neon Valley Studios
Recently updated on September 14th, 2019
Casino gaming giant, Microgaming is increasing its independent studio roster with the addition of Neon Valley Studios. The new partnership has already yielded new casino games for NZ players to enjoy. The association with the Microgaming allows players to receive the most popular story-driven casino pokies games with state-of-the-art graphics. Players from NZ will be treated to a journey of how gambling in Las Vegas feels like.
Neon Valley Studios Newest Pokies
The partnership has already bore fruits with the gaming platform rolling out the Aurora Wilds slots game. The pokies machine game features everything that you would associate with the award-winning casino software developer. From the immersive visuals to the theme-specific sound effects, players are assured great gaming experience. The CEO at Microgaming is already singing praises of the partnership. He explained that the collaboration will see Microgaming extend their casino game catalogue to an even bigger market. Some of the features that make the internet pokies game stand out include loads of respins, expanding wilds, and a jackpot wheel that will provide Kiwi players with tons of cash rewards.
Microgaming CEO Praises New Partnership
John Coleman, who is the chief executive at Microgaming, explains that the “studios strategy is designed to bring greater choice, innovation and quality to the market,”. He also paid homage to the work Neon Valley Studios has produced over the years. They “have years of collective gaming industry knowledge and expertise, not to mention their own distinctive style and personality, and we are delighted to add them to our global roster of independent game studios.”
